Mavzu: mavzu: k 580 modelli mikro prossesorI


Download 0.66 Mb.
bet3/9
Sana25.01.2023
Hajmi0.66 Mb.
#1120947
1   2   3   4   5   6   7   8   9
Bog'liq
Mavlonov Muzaffar

Bayroq registri


Dastur buyruqlarini bajarish tartibi joriy natijalarning xususiyatlariga (belgilariga) bog'liq. Joriy vaziyatni ko'rsatish uchun MP F bayroq registridagi buyruqlarni bajarish natijalarining belgilarini aks ettiruvchi ikkilik belgilar (bayroqlar) hosil qiladi ( Bayroqlar ). Akkumulyator va bayroq registrining tarkibi PSW dastur holati so'zi deb ataladi ( Program Holat so'z ).
Xususiyatlar reestri quyidagi formatga ega (1.4-rasm):

7

6

5

to'rtta

3

2

bitta

0

M

Z

0

A C

0

P

bitta

C

F bayroq registrining formati
MP KR580VM80A 5 ta bayroqqa ega:
AC ( yordamchi Tashish ) - yarim o'tkazish belgisi;
C yoki CY ( Carry ) - uzatish belgisi;
M ( Minus ) yoki S ( Belgi ) - salbiy natija belgisi;
Z ( Nol ) – nol belgisi;
P ( Parite ) – tenglik/tekislik belgisi.
Quyidagi shartlar bajarilganda bayroqlar o'rnatiladi (ya'ni bayroq "1" ga o'rnatiladi):
 agar operatsiya natijasining ishora biti (akkumulyatorning yettinchi biti) "1" ga teng bo'lsa, M belgisi bayrog'i o'rnatiladi, aks holda u qayta o'rnatiladi;
 nol bayrog'i Z o'rnatiladi, agar akkumulyatordagi operatsiya natijasi nolga teng bo'lsa, aks holda u tozalanadi;
AC qo'shimcha tashish bayrog'i , agar uchinchi akkumulyator bitidan to'rtinchisiga tashish mavjud bo'lsa, o'rnatiladi, aks holda u tozalanadi;
 agar akkumulyatordagi operatsiya natijasi juft sonlarni o'z ichiga olgan bo'lsa, P paritet bayrog'i o'rnatiladi, aks holda u qayta o'rnatiladi;
 tashish bayrog'i C akkumulyatorning yuqori tartibli bitidan qo'shimchada tashish (yoki baytdan oshib ketish) yoki ayirish bo'yicha qarz mavjud bo'lganda o'rnatiladi, aks holda tozalanadi.
Eng muhim bayroqlar:
 bayroq C , bu 8 bitli MPda ixtiyoriy miqdordagi baytlarda ma'lumotlarni qayta ishlashni amalga oshirish imkonini beradi;
 ilmoqlar va novdalarni tashkil qilish uchun ishlatiladigan Z bayrog'i ;
 bayroq M , natija belgisi bilan filiallarni tashkil qilish uchun ishlatiladi.
Tarmoqlanishni tashkil qilish uchun mikroprotsessor buyruqlari tekshirilgan bayroq holatiga qarab ikkita o'tish yo'nalishidan birini tanlaydigan shartli boshqaruv uzatish buyruqlarining keng to'plamini o'z ichiga oladi.

Download 0.66 Mb.

Do'stlaringiz bilan baham:
1   2   3   4   5   6   7   8   9




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ling